Investor Update summary

22 Jan, 2026

Strategic partnership and transformation

  • Deepening partnership with Kaluza is central to the retail transformation program, aiming to enhance customer and agent experience, reduce operating costs, and expand product offerings.

  • Over the next three years, more than 4 million gas and electricity services will be migrated to the Kaluza platform, with implementation costs estimated at AUD 400 million over four years starting FY2024.

  • Net benefits are expected from FY2028, with annual cash savings of AUD 70–90 million from FY2029.

Kaluza platform capabilities and innovation

  • Kaluza automates retail operations, streamlines processes, and enables digital self-serve, reducing cost to serve and increasing customer engagement.

  • Real-time data architecture supports rapid innovation, flexible integration, and high scalability, enabling new propositions like dynamic tariffs and EV charging solutions.

  • AI-powered tools, such as the Ava virtual assistant, have delivered significant operational savings and improved customer satisfaction.

Customer and market impact

  • Migration to Kaluza has led to a 44% reduction in cost to serve and high digital engagement in Australia, with OVO Energy Australia achieving a Trustpilot rating of 4.6 and NPS of +40.

  • Kaluza’s Flex solution enables managed charging and flexible load management, with plans to expand into solar and battery storage in Australia.

  • The platform supports compliance with complex regulatory environments and adapts quickly to local requirements.
